
Making your own spice blend at home is one of those small kitchen moves that pays off every single time you reach for it. This aromatic mix layers dried oregano, basil, thyme, rosemary, and marjoram into a deeply fragrant blend that works on pasta, roasted vegetables, grilled meats, pizza, and just about anything else that needs a hit of Mediterranean flavor. A pinch of dried sage and a touch of red pepper flakes are optional additions that can round out the blend or give it a gentle kick, depending on your mood. Store-bought seasoning blends can sometimes hide unexpected ingredients or be processed on shared equipment, so mixing your own gives you complete control over what goes into the jar. The whole process takes just a few minutes and a single bowl — no cooking, no fuss. Stored in an airtight container away from heat and light, this blend stays fresh and potent for up to a year, making it one of the most practical things you can keep in your pantry.

Combine the oregano, basil, thyme, rosemary, marjoram, and sage and red pepper flakes, if using, in a small bowl and stir until evenly mixed.
Transfer to an airtight jar or container and store in a cool, dark place for up to 1 year.
